ControversyIn 2012, Anusuya Ransingh Sahu faced suspension and departmental proceedings for allegedly releasing a truck belonging to a stone quarrying mafia and trying to shield a car owner involved in an explosives case during her tenure as Sheikhpura's Superintendent of Police. The Director-General of Police, Abhayanand, recommended the suspension and actions against both Sahu and her bodyguard.

Some Lesser Known Facts About Anusuya Ransingh Sahu

  • On 1 April 2013, Anusuya Ransingh Sahu became the Commandant cum Principal and held the position until September 2014 in Patna, Bihar.
  • Soon, an audit and investigation by a Director General (Training) revealed financial irregularities in her department during her service. The Director General (Training) reported the purchase of office items that never reached the premises.
  • In September 2023, she was transferred after she accused her superior, Shobha Ohatkar, of trying to frame her in a 13-page letter that appeared on social media.
  • Sahu, who worked as a Deputy Inspector General (DIG) and Deputy Commandant General of Home Guard and Fire Services, was transferred and appointed as DIG and Deputy Director of Civil Defence in Patna, Bihar.
  • In 2023, she became the second IPS officer to be transferred from the Home Guard and Fire Services Department after a dispute with Senior IPS officer Shobha Ohatkar.

  • Before Anusuya Ransingh Sahu, another senior IPS officer, Vikas Vaibhav, was transferred in February 2023 after he posted on social media that Ohatkar often used offensive language with senior officers.
